Evolution Birds Do It

The finches have had their ups and downs. In 1977 a drought left them with nothing to eat but big, tough seeds left from the year before: the next generation evolved bigger, blunter beaks. In 1983 heavy rains produced a surfeit of seeds; the birds responded by breeding madly. A 1985 drought left only small seeds on the ground, which favored smaller, quicker birds with thin beaks. The Grants’ conclusion: foreseeing how a species is going to evolve is as difficult as predicting the weather....

Everything You Need To Know About Wi Fi Captive Portals

Here’s all you need to know to understand how and why we use Wi-Fi captive portals. What Is a Wi-Fi Captive Portal? A Wi-Fi captive portal is a webpage that displays the terms and conditions of using a Wi-Fi network to a newly connected user. Usually, you will be redirected to a captive portal when you try to connect to a public hotspot, also known as a guest SSID. After authenticating, paying, or agreeing to the terms displayed on the web page, you can access the Internet using this hotspot....
